Synopsis
- How did Tesco and Quinbrook Infrastructure Partners structure the UK’s largest corporate solar PPA, covering 65% of generation from the 373MW Cleve Hill Solar Park?
- What did Lloyds and NatWest find attractive in the deal’s structure to underwrite the £218.5 million term loan and £20 million VAT facility for this landmark project?
- How did multiple stakeholders collaborate effectively to navigate the complexities of this Nationally Significant Infrastructure Project (NSIP)?
- What key lessons and best practices can be applied to future large-scale renewable PPAs between corporate buyers, infrastructure investors, and financial institutions?
